This thread has been locked.
If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.
我手里有一个F28335的板子,DSP通过SPI端口连接了型号为M25P128的FLASH,进行读写测试时遇到问题。DSP向FLASH中写入256字节的测试数据,然后由DSP从FLASH中将这些数据读出,与原始数据进行对比检查是否一致。现在的现象是:将芯片擦除后,DSP从FLASH中读出的数据是0xFF(正确),但只要向FLASH中写入数据,无论这些数据内容是什么,并且无论对哪个PAGE进行操作,在DSP从FLASH中读出的数据中,第1个字节总是0x04,第2~256字节的值与写入的数据一致。用示波器观察过SIMO和SOMI,能够确认DSP写出的数据正确,而FLASH送出的数据中第1个字节的确是0x04。已经被这个问题纠缠很久了,希望大家给予帮助。